In this writing and performance workshop, we’ll begin by using the techniques of improvistional comedy to learn an important skill: cooperation. By working with each other, by channeling the secrets of our unconscious, and by listening, we’ll write a script that’s stranger and more wonderful than any of us could have imagined on our own. In four sessions, we’ll learn how to develop characters and complete a dramatic arc. The workshop will culminate with a performance on November 12 in which your friends and family get to “choose their own adventure.”
